Your luggage may gain weight at Girona airport

Written by Karen Bryan

There seem to be some discrepancies when luggage is weighed at the Ryanair check in desk at Girona airport in Spain. One bag which weighed in at 14.6 kg on departure in the UK, registered 17kg on return to the UK. Other passengers reported that their cases containing the same items have also increased in weight. An investigation in under way.

I must say I do find it difficult to judge the weight of my luggage when I’m packing. I’m not sure what I can do about this short of buying industrial sized scales. Last time I returned from Bergamo with Ryanair, I had a pile of Lake Iseo information booklets in my case and I was over the weight limit but I was given the opportunity to remove items from the case and I just put the leaflets in a carrier bag which I took on as hand luggage.
